Job Description
We are looking for an experienced Senior Accountant to support our client in the north end of Winnipeg. This is a contract to possibly permanent opportunity. This role will involve an accounting specialist who can maintain accurate records, support period-end activities, and produce reliable financial reporting. The successful candidate will help uphold sound financial practices while contributing to compliance, transparency, and the overall financial health of the organization.Responsibilities:
- Reconcile assigned balance sheet and revenue-related accounts on a regular basis, investigating discrepancies and ensuring records remain complete and accurate.
- Manage asset accounting activities by calculating amortization, maintaining supporting schedules, and documenting capital purchases and adjustments.
- Track deferred revenue balances and record recognition entries in accordance with applicable accounting guidance and organizational policies.
-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ports for leadership and other stakeholders, ensuring information is timely and clearly presented.
- Record and post journal entries during the month-end close process, with attention to accuracy, supporting documentation, and deadline compliance.
- Assist with audit preparation and compliance reporting by organizing financial records and responding to information requests as needed.
- Support day-to-day accounting operations that may include general ledger maintenance, accounts payable, accounts receivable, and bank reconciliations.
- Work within accounting platforms such as NetSuite, Oracle, QuickBooks, or SAP to process transactions and maintain financial data integrity.
